| 释义 | crutch1 of 2noun   ˈkrəch   1   a     : a support typically fitting under the armpit for use by the disabled in walking    b     : a source or means of support or assistance that is relied on heavily or excessively  They refuse to take any pills. They don't want to use drugs as a crutch.  Even many atheists would agree that believing that God cares about you or that your life is part of a cosmic plan can be a powerful source of hope (or, to put it pejoratively, a crutch).   2    : a forked leg rest constituting the pommel of a sidesaddle   3    : the crotch of a human being or an animal   4    : a forked support   crutch 2 of 2verb  crutched; crutching; crutches    transitive verb   : to support on crutches : prop up   crutches nounas in props   Synonyms & Similar Words Relevance
